The Future of Translation Technology: Trends to Watch Out For

21 June 2023
Read in 3 mins

Translation technology is rapidly advancing, driven by the increasing demand for efficient and accurate translations in our interconnected world. As businesses expand into global markets and individuals connect with people from different parts of the world, the need for effective communication across language barriers has become paramount. In the past, translation was a labour-intensive and time-consuming process. However, with the development of machine translation technology, the landscape of professional translation services is undergoing a significant transformation.

Machine translation, powered by sophisticated algorithms, has greatly enhanced the efficiency of translation processes. It can quickly translate text from one language to another, although the accuracy may vary depending on the complexity and context of the content. While machine translation continues to evolve, it still faces limitations. The nuances of language, cultural differences, and the intricacies of specific industries require the expertise of human translators that machine translation cannot fully replicate. The future of translation technology lies in harnessing the efficiency of machine translation while leveraging the expertise of human translators.

One trend to watch in the future of translation technology is the development of artificial intelligence (AI) that can learn from human translators. By analysing the work of human translators, AI can identify patterns, understand language nuances, and continuously improve its translation accuracy and efficiency. While this technology is already being utilized in some translation tools, ongoing advancements in AI will likely lead to even more sophisticated applications.

Another significant trend is neural machine translation (NMT), which utilizes artificial neural networks to translate text from one language to another. Unlike traditional translation approaches that rely on rule-based algorithms, NMT employs deep learning techniques to analyse and comprehend contextual nuances. As a result, NMT produces more accurate and contextually appropriate translations, resulting in higher-quality output. NMT has already made a substantial impact on the translation industry and is set to continue advancing in the future.

Cloud-based translation services are also on the rise, offering users web-based access to translation software and resources without the need for specialized software or hardware. These services provide scalability, allowing users to accommodate varying project sizes and language requirements easily. Additionally, cloud-based services facilitate collaboration and accessibility, enabling multiple users to work on the same project simultaneously from different locations. The integration of AI and machine learning further enhances the translation quality and efficiency within cloud-based translation services.

Computer-Assisted Translation (CAT) tools represent another prominent trend in translation technology. These software programs assist translators in improving productivity and accuracy by providing features such as translation memories, glossaries, and termbases. Translation memories store previously translated sentences, allowing for their reuse in future translations, saving time and ensuring consistency. Glossaries and termbases help maintain a consistent terminology across different translations. Additionally, CAT tools offer quality assurance features like spell checking, grammar checking, and style checking, contributing to error reduction and overall translation quality improvement. Recent advancements in AI and Natural Language Processing have allowed CAT tools to incorporate machine translation and neural machine translation, resulting in faster translation speed and higher accuracy.

Furthermore, Blockchain technology is poised to make its mark in the translation industry. Its decentralized nature provides secure and transparent transactions, offering a solution to the complex payment and contracting processes involved in translation. By utilizing Blockchain, certified translation services can streamline operations and ensure fair and prompt payment for both translators and clients.

Despite these remarkable advancements in translation technology, human translators will continue to play an indispensable role in the industry. Human translators possess the expertise necessary for handling different content types, such as legal or medical documents, which require utmost precision and accuracy. They also consider cultural nuances and regional dialects, especially critical in marketing and advertising translations.
